Abstract

Modeling of realistic clouds always was one of the most important problems in creating any virtual scenes outside. It has always been an extremely valuable feature for great variety of applications: from flight simulators or meteorological software to computer games especially with an open world. In this work the algorithm of rendering flat clouds in real-time is presented. The hemispherical grid was designed to fill natural placement of clouds. Tools for high-quality visualization of stratocumulus clouds were created. The model of light scattering through clouds is described. This approach allows rendering realistic clouds evolving through time at high frame rates.
